Sepokwanagar village is located in the Baisa Subdivision of the Purnia district in the Bihar.

Sepokwanagar has a total population of 347 people, out of which the male population is 175 while the female population is 172. The literacy rate of Sepokwanagar village is 25.36%, out of which 31.43% males and 19.19% females are literate. There are about 71 houses in Sepokwanagar village.
